В теорії цифрових пристроїв комбінаційною логікою (комбінаційною схемою) називають логіку функціонування пристроїв комбінаційного типу. У комбінаційних пристроїв стан виходу однозначно визначається набором вхідних сигналів. Це відрізняє комбінаційну логіку від секвенційної логіки, в рамках якої вихідне значення залежить не тільки від поточного вхідного впливу, але й від передісторії функціонування цифрового пристрою. Іншими словами, секвенційна логіка припускає наявність пам'яті, яку комбінаційна логіка не передбачає.
Характеристика
Комбінаційна логіка використовується в обчислювальних схемах для формування вхідних сигналів і для підготовки даних, які підлягають збереженню. На практиці обчислювальні пристрої зазвичай поєднують комбінаційну та секвенційну логіку. Наприклад, Арифметико-логічний пристрій (АЛП) для математичних обчислень містить комбінаційні вузли. Математику комбінаційної логіки забезпечує булева алгебра. Базовими операціями є: кон'юнкція , диз'юнкція і заперечення (інверсія) або . У комбінаційних схемах використовуються логічні елементи: кон'юнктор (І), диз'юнктор (АБО), інвертор (НЕ), а також похідні елементи: І-НЕ, АБО-НЕ і «Рівнозначність». Найбільш відомі комбінаційні пристрої — це суматор, напівсуматор, шифратор, дешифратор, мультиплексор і демультиплексор.
Представницькі форми
Форми представлення логічних виразів засновані на поняттях «істина» (T — true) і «хибність» (F — false). У двійковому обчисленні — це відповідає значенням 1 і 0, якими кодуються пропозиціональні змінні. Вирази комбінаційної логіки можуть бути представлені у формі таблиці істинності, або у вигляді формули булевої алгебри. Нижче показаний приклад таблиці істинності для трьох змінних.
Логічна формула | Результат | |||
---|---|---|---|---|
F | F | F | T | |
F | F | T | T | |
F | T | F | Т | |
F | T | T | F | |
T | F | F | T | |
T | F | T | F | |
T | T | F | F | |
T | T | T | T |
Таблиця істинності служить основою для подання логічного виразу у вигляді алгебраїчної формули:
На відміну від таблиці, логічна формула здатна перетворюватися за правилами булевої алгебри. Таким чином знаходиться скорочений вираз:
З точки зору комбінаційної логіки представлені формули визначають одну і ту ж функцію. Різниця лише в тому, що скорочена формула дозволяє реалізувати відповідну комбінаційну схему в більш компактному вигляді.
Мінімізація логічних формул
Мінімізація (спрощення) формул комбінаційної логіки здійснюється за такими правилами:
Процедура мінімізації дозволяє спростити логічну функцію і, тим самим, домогтися більш компактною реалізації комбінаційних схем.
Див. також
Джерела
Література
- Поспелов Д. А. Логические методы анализа и синтеза схем./ Изд. 3-е, перераб. и доп. — М.: Энергия, 1974. — 368с.
Ця стаття не містить . (квітень 2021) |
Вікіпедія, Українська, Україна, книга, книги, бібліотека, стаття, читати, завантажити, безкоштовно, безкоштовно завантажити, mp3, відео, mp4, 3gp, jpg, jpeg, gif, png, малюнок, музика, пісня, фільм, книга, гра, ігри, мобільний, телефон, android, ios, apple, мобільний телефон, samsung, iphone, xiomi, xiaomi, redmi, honor, oppo, nokia, sonya, mi, ПК, web, Інтернет
V teoriyi cifrovih pristroyiv kombinacijnoyu logikoyu kombinacijnoyu shemoyu nazivayut logiku funkcionuvannya pristroyiv kombinacijnogo tipu U kombinacijnih pristroyiv stan vihodu odnoznachno viznachayetsya naborom vhidnih signaliv Ce vidriznyaye kombinacijnu logiku vid sekvencijnoyi logiki v ramkah yakoyi vihidne znachennya zalezhit ne tilki vid potochnogo vhidnogo vplivu ale j vid peredistoriyi funkcionuvannya cifrovogo pristroyu Inshimi slovami sekvencijna logika pripuskaye nayavnist pam yati yaku kombinacijna logika ne peredbachaye Klasi avtomativ Klacannya na kozhnomu shari skerovuye do statti na vidpovidnu temu HarakteristikaKombinacijna logika vikoristovuyetsya v obchislyuvalnih shemah dlya formuvannya vhidnih signaliv i dlya pidgotovki danih yaki pidlyagayut zberezhennyu Na praktici obchislyuvalni pristroyi zazvichaj poyednuyut kombinacijnu ta sekvencijnu logiku Napriklad Arifmetiko logichnij pristrij ALP dlya matematichnih obchislen mistit kombinacijni vuzli Matematiku kombinacijnoyi logiki zabezpechuye buleva algebra Bazovimi operaciyami ye kon yunkciya x y displaystyle x land y diz yunkciya x y displaystyle x lor y i zaperechennya inversiya x displaystyle lnot x abo x displaystyle bar x U kombinacijnih shemah vikoristovuyutsya logichni elementi kon yunktor I diz yunktor ABO invertor NE a takozh pohidni elementi I NE ABO NE i Rivnoznachnist Najbilsh vidomi kombinacijni pristroyi ce sumator napivsumator shifrator deshifrator multipleksor i demultipleksor Predstavnicki formiFormi predstavlennya logichnih viraziv zasnovani na ponyattyah istina T true i hibnist F false U dvijkovomu obchislenni ce vidpovidaye znachennyam 1 i 0 yakimi koduyutsya propozicionalni zminni Virazi kombinacijnoyi logiki mozhut buti predstavleni u formi tablici istinnosti abo u viglyadi formuli bulevoyi algebri Nizhche pokazanij priklad tablici istinnosti dlya troh zminnih x displaystyle x y displaystyle y z displaystyle z Logichna formula RezultatF F F x y z displaystyle bar x land bar y land bar z TF F T x y z displaystyle bar x land bar y land z TF T F x y z displaystyle bar x land y land bar z TF T T x y z displaystyle bar x land y land z FT F F x y z displaystyle x land bar y land bar z TT F T x y z displaystyle x land bar y land z FT T F x y z displaystyle x land y land bar z FT T T x y z displaystyle x land y land z T Tablicya istinnosti sluzhit osnovoyu dlya podannya logichnogo virazu u viglyadi algebrayichnoyi formuli x y z x y z displaystyle x land bar y land bar z lor x land y land z Na vidminu vid tablici logichna formula zdatna peretvoryuvatisya za pravilami bulevoyi algebri Takim chinom znahoditsya skorochenij viraz x y z y z displaystyle x land bar y land bar z lor y land z Z tochki zoru kombinacijnoyi logiki predstavleni formuli viznachayut odnu i tu zh funkciyu Riznicya lishe v tomu sho skorochena formula dozvolyaye realizuvati vidpovidnu kombinacijnu shemu v bilsh kompaktnomu viglyadi Minimizaciya logichnih formulDokladnishe Algebra logiki Minimizaciya sproshennya formul kombinacijnoyi logiki zdijsnyuyetsya za takimi pravilami x y x z x y z x y x z x y z displaystyle x lor y land x lor z x lor y land z quad x land y lor x land z x land y lor z x x y x x x y x displaystyle x lor x land y x quad x land x lor y x x x y x y x x y x y displaystyle x lor bar x land y x lor y quad x land bar x lor y x land y x y x y y x y x y y displaystyle x lor y land bar x lor y y quad x land y lor bar x land y y Procedura minimizaciyi dozvolyaye sprostiti logichnu funkciyu i tim samim domogtisya bilsh kompaktnoyu realizaciyi kombinacijnih shem Div takozhFPGA Asinhronna logika Sekvencijna logikaDzherelaLiteraturaPospelov D A Logicheskie metody analiza i sinteza shem Izd 3 e pererab i dop M Energiya 1974 368s Cya stattya ne mistit posilan na dzherela Vi mozhete dopomogti polipshiti cyu stattyu dodavshi posilannya na nadijni avtoritetni dzherela Material bez dzherel mozhe buti piddano sumnivu ta vilucheno kviten 2021